Ecuador Getting There

Airports
Quito’s Mariscal Sucre International Airport (UIO) is the gateway to Ecuador. From their, connect to other cities in the country by puddle jumpers – there are airports in Cuenca (CUE), Shell Mera (IATA) in the eastern foothills of the Andes, Coca (OCC) in the Southwest, Nueva Loja (LGQ) in the south, and Kapawi in the Amazon.
Airlines
Flights on American Airlines and Continental are frequent and often inexpensive (as low as $350 in low season) and connect via Houston or Miami. Colombia’s national airline, Avianca, flies from New York to Quito through Bogotá.
Flight Times
Ecuador’s mainland is only a four-hour flight from Miami and Houston. Total travel time is 10 hours from New York and 14 hours from L.A.
